There are countless such scripts available from sites such as http://www.freshmeat.net (including this one, this one and this one).

On this site, I simply typed Link Checker into the search box and sure enough, an excellent example from tachyon was found here - In addition to checking href links, this script also checks img links and mailto links (for RFC822 compliance).
